teler-waf is a Go HTTP middleware that protects local web services from OWASP Top 10 threats, known vulnerabilities, malicious actors, botnets, unwanted crawlers, and brute force attacks.
🔐 teler Proxy enabling seamless integration with teler WAF 🛡️ to protect locally running web service against a web-based attacks. 🥷
teler Caddy integrates the powerful security features of teler WAF into the Caddy web server, ensuring your web servers remain secure and resilient against web-based attacks.
